Summary

This PR fixes a security vulnerability where tool calls made via the OpenAI Agents framework silently bypassed pre-execution safety validations, resolving #346.

Problem

The AgentWatchOpenAIAgentsAdapter class emitted TOOL_CALL events but failed to populate the top-level tool_call (ToolCallData) field on the AgentEvent.
Because SafetyEngine.check_event early-returns without performing policy evaluation if event.tool_call is None:

if event.event_type != EventType.TOOL_CALL or event.tool_call is None:
    return event

### Proposed Changes
Populated tool_call in Adapter (agentwatch/adapters/openai_agents.py): Updated on_tool_call to construct and populate event.tool_call with ToolCallData.
Command Promotion Logic: Handled both dictionary and string inputs. If input is a dictionary, command-like keys (e.g. command, cmd, etc.) are auto-promoted to raw_command (scannable by the safety engine). If input is a string and the tool name is command-like (e.g., bash, shell), it is promoted to raw_command.
Populated tool_result in Adapter: Updated on_tool_result to populate event.tool_result with ToolResultData.
Added Reproducible Test: Added test_tool_call_populates_tool_call_data verifying that emitted events now have the tool_call field correctly initialized and mapped.
Added Regression Test: Added test_openai_agents_safety_bypass_regression validating that a dangerous command (e.g., rm -rf /) sent from the adapter goes through the safety pipeline and is successfully blocked (event.status == ExecutionStatus.BLOCKED).

🔒 Security & Privacy | 🟠 Major | 🏗️ Heavy lift

Ensure safety is enforced before the tool can execute.

_emit() uses publish_sync; inside an already-running event loop this schedules safety subscribers asynchronously and returns immediately. That means SafetyEngine.check_event() can block the event after the caller has already continued to tool execution. Please route tool calls through an awaited preflight path or return/raise a block decision before execution proceeds.

🩺 Stability & Availability | 🟡 Minor | ⚡ Quick win

Replace the fixed sleep with a deterministic signal.

await asyncio.sleep(0.05) makes this regression timing-dependent; a slow audit or busy CI loop can fail even when the handler eventually blocks. Signal from the handler and wait with a timeout instead.
